webfact Posted May 3, 2016 Share Posted May 3, 2016 Drug Dealer Killed by Police In Failed Drug Sting Operationby CityNewsCityNews – A drug dealer was shot and killed by police after a sting drug deal went bad in Lamphun in the early hours of this morning.At 3am on April 3, police arranged to meet with a drug dealer, identified as 55-year-old Somchai Yumpanya to buy 8 packs of drugs, approximately 16,000 pills.The sting operation was arranged by Pol. Lt. Kom Chetkuntod, who planned to meet Somchai on a road in Lamphun.However, it appeared Somchai became aware that the deal was a sting operation and opened fire on the police before trying to escape in his pickup.
